Project Manager – Global Leverage Ratio

Rate: £781.35 Umbrella

Duration: 30/09/2026

Location: London – Hybrid working model [2 / 3 days on site]


Lead the Global Leverage Ratio change programme to deliver Project Porto (HBEU Capital Optimisation) by 1Q26, achieve Basel 3.1 (B3.1) compliance for the PRA across actuals and forecasting by Jan-2027, and ensure effective ongoing change maintenance. Implement the new Leverage Ratio solution for HKMA and ECB, and to transition the end-state delivery management capability to India once B3.1 is fully live.


Key responsibilities

  • Own end-to-end delivery of the Global Leverage Ratio project plan, milestones, dependencies and RAID, ensuring Project Porto delivery.
  • Drive B3.1 regulatory compliance for PRA for both actuals and forecasting, targeting readiness for Jan-2027 reporting/forecasting timelines.
  • Lead implementation of the new Leverage Ratio solution to meet HKMA and ECB requirements, aligning scope, design and delivery across regions.
  • Coordinate cross-functional delivery across Finance, Risk, Treasury, Technology and Data, ensuring clear accountability and timely decision-making.
  • Manage governance: steerco updates, status reporting, issue escalation, and delivery assurance against agreed outcomes.
  • Ensure robust change control, testing strategy, cutover planning and operational readiness (including controls, documentation and handover).
  • Establish and run the ongoing change maintenance delivery approach, including prioritisation, release planning and stakeholder management.
  • Plan and execute the transition to India: define target operating model, roles/responsibilities, knowledge transfer, and a controlled handover of delivery management.
  • Success measures (what “good” looks like)
  • PRA B3.1 compliance achieved for actuals and forecasting with readiness for Jan-2027 timelines.
  • HKMA/ECB leverage ratio solution implemented with stakeholder sign-off and operational readiness.
  • Stable post-implementation change pipeline with predictable delivery and effective controls.
  • Successful transition of end-state delivery management to India, with minimal disruption and clear ownership.


Knowledge, skills and experience

  • Proven delivery leadership on complex regulatory reporting / capital / leverage ratio change programmes in a global bank.
  • Strong understanding of Leverage Ratio concepts and the practical impacts of Basel 3.1 on reporting and forecasting.
  • Experience working with regulators and regulatory expectations (ideally PRA, plus exposure to HKMA/ECB).
  • Strong programme/project management capability (planning, governance, RAID, dependency management, delivery assurance).
  • Ability to lead across boundaries—multiple regions, senior stakeholders, and technology/data teams.
  • Comfortable driving outcomes at pace, with clear communication and pragmatic problem-solving.
